“After the Supreme Court upheld the health law in June, Daugaard said the state wouldn’t implement any part of the law until at least after the November election in the hope that a new president and new Congress would overturn it. The state faces a deadline of Nov. 16 to let federal officials know whether it would operate its own insurance exchange.”
I submitted a bill that would have required the LEGISLATURE to enact the Health Insurance Exchange and NOT let it be an Executive decision only…and the Governor’s office killed it.
